An important part of any winning poker strategy is aggression in your betting. Being the aggressor means you have two ways of winning the pot - either showing down the best hand or having your opponent fold. The key to developing a winning cash poker strategy is selective aggression. Knowing when your opponent is weak can help you make the right decision.
